About A Tiny House Resort

Love Tiny Houses? We are a luxury Tiny House Vacation Rental Resort, located 2 hours from NYC. Our fully equipped tiny houses overlook the Catskill Creek. Enjoy an onsite waterfall, kayaking, tubing on 3/4 mile of Catskill Creek, a heated pool, goat... More

★★★★★ 5.0 Melissa Dere · Dec 2025

We just spent the most relaxing and amazing long weekend at the Hideout! The house was very clean and comfortable, and even though it was chilly we were still able to enjoy the fire pit. The grounds are gorgeous, and the art studio was really a highlight! They offer a wide range of projects for different skill levels, so my 8 year old craft obsessed daughter was able to fully participate (and she loved every second of it!) We can’t wait to return in the summer so we can participate in the water activities!

★★☆☆☆ 2.0 Julie Son · Jan 2026

They emphasize being a family run business but not in a cute, cozy way, but in a way to excuse their lack of hospitality. The biggest discomfort was not having an extra blanket for my brother who was sleeping on the futon. For being the middle of winter with bad heating in the tiny house, he had to sleep in layers, cold with no blanket at all. They also did not have hand soap in the bathroom, gave us only 1 toilet paper roll (for 3 ppl) and no kitchen amenities like oil or salt, which I feel is typically given when you go somewhere with a kitchen. It was not the comforting/relaxing stay as we expected.
